Jacques Cartier was the first explorer to see and claim Canada for France. He was first among the Europeans to describe and map out the Saint Lawrence area.

When was the first French settlement in Canada?

French explorers came to Canada in 1534. That expedition was led by Jacques Cartier. He extensively explored the Saint Lawrence River.


Who were Marquette and Jolliet?

French explorers who led the first French expedition down the Mississippi River.

Who were the early explorers of Illinois?

Jacques Marquette & Louis Joliet in 1673


Which country first explored North Dakota?

The first known explorers to actually visit North Dakota were the French-Canadian Pierre La Vérendrye and his two sons in 1738.
